UPSC CDS 2 Final Results 2021 are out now; Check out the merit list

UPSC CDS 2 final results of the year 2021 are declared. Candidates can check and download the merit list from the official website.

The Union Public Service Commission has announced the final results of the Combined Defence Services examination, that is UPSC CDS 2 for the year 2021. The final results were declared on the 3rd of June, 2022 and candidates can download their results by visiting the official website.

Merit list

The final results are available in PDF format. The results PDF includes the list of the selected candidates, which is arranged in an orderly manner of merit of 142 (81 + 47 + 14) candidates. The three lists may consist of some common candidates’ names.

The merit list is prepared considering all the candidates who have qualified based on the results of the Combined Defence Services Examination (II), 2021, and SSB interviews, which were organized by the Services Selection Board. The examination for the same was held in November 2021. However, the final result lists presented do not include the result of the Medical examination of the candidates.

Departments

The examination and interview rounds of UPSC CDS 2 were conducted under the Ministry of Defence. The examination is mainly for admission into the 153rd (DE) Course of Indian Military Academy, Dehradun; Indian Naval Academy, Ezhimala, Kerala and Air Force Academy, Hyderabad (Pre-Flying) Training Course i.e. No. 212 F(P) Course.

Vacancies under UPSC CDS 2

The number of vacancies, as intimated by the Government is 100 for the Indian Military Academy (including 13 vacancies reserved for NCC ‘C’ Certificates (Army Wing) holders), 22 for Indian Naval Academy, Ezhimala, Kerala Executive Branch (General Service)/ Hydro [including 03 vacancies for NCC ‘C’ Certificate (Naval Wing through NCC Special Entry) holders] and 32 for Air Force Academy, Hyderabad [03 vacancies are reserved for NCC ’C’ Certificate (Air Wing) holders through NCC Spl. Entry].

Documents Verification

The candidature of all the selected candidates is provisional for the time being as per the mentioned guidelines by the Commission. This is due to the incompletion of the verification process of date of birth and educational qualifications of the candidates.

The qualified candidates will be asked to present their original certificates along with the attested photocopies of their Date of Birth, Educational qualifications, etc. in their concerned first chosen Headquarters. It may be Army Headquarters, Naval Headquarters, or Air Headquarters; as per their preferences.
